ssh
如果SSH无法访问,则需要配置正确的SSH密钥或用户名和密码。 2. 如果SSH连接正常,请确保在Ansible版本中定义了正确的主机名,用户名和密钥文件路径。可以通过在命令行中运行命令来测试连接:
ansible -m ping
如果连接出现问题,则需要重新检查定义的参数。 3. 还可以通过在Ansible配置文件中启用详细日志记录来查看SSH连接的详细信息。打开Ansible配置文件并更改以下行:
[defaults]
log_path=/var/log/ansible.log
在Ansible日志中查找异常,以便更好地理解SSH连接问题并修复它们。 4. 最后,可以尝试使用“-vvv”参数运行Ansible命令,以输出更多的详细信息,以便更好地诊断问题。
ansible-playbook -vvv playbook.yml